Chime Communications acquires Gulliford Consulting in £5m deal

Marketing services group Chime Communications has acquired Gulliford Consulting for an initial sum of £2.5m, possibly rising to around £5m depending on performance.

The acquisition of Gulliford, from founder Simon Gulliford, will comprise of £1.5m in cash, with a further £500,000 in cash to be paid on 1 January 2012, and the issue of 264,830 ordinary share in Chime. £230,000 of cash will represent working capital of Gulliford, found to surplus to requirements.

A deferred total of £2.25m may also be paid depending upon the performance of the agency.

Gulliford is understood be set to remain in a management position, and will report to the board.
